Noteworthy Tools and Platforms for IoT App Development!

Microsoft Azure IoT

Microsoft’s Azure IoT Suite is a collection of several cloud services:

  • IoT Hub
  • Machine Learning
  • Power BI
  • Stream Analytics
  • Notification Hubs

This comprehensive platform connects and manages various IoT assets using multiple cloud services. It also helps in securing IoT applications. Its features include data tracking, system shadowing, identity registration, and rules engines. Besides, Azure IoT Suite is a great option for all business domains.

IBM Watson

This is a leading cloud-based platform that excels in IoT app development. It is a well-designed platform for secure data transmission, remote device control, cloud capacity for storing high amounts of data, real-time data analysis, high-security features, risk management, etc. Along with IoT, IBM Watson also supports Artificial Intelligence and Blockchain services.

Cisco IoT Cloud Connect

Cisco focuses on providing a safe IoT platform to its clients for connecting various devices at diverse locations. Its IoT application development platform-Cisco IoT Cloud Connect supports functions like the following:

  • data analysis
  • app enablement
  • network connectivity
  • tasks management and automation
  • broad customization of IoT apps
  • several adaptability openings
  • voice and information correspondence

This platform assists power management, smart cities, industrial automation, transportation systems, and more.

Google Cloud

Google Cloud is an appropriately handled and combined provider of IoT services. It supports handling several IoT devices connected worldwide and helps in end-to-end IoT development. It comes with a highly advanced tool for getting real-time data and analytics. Furthermore, Google Cloud has functionalities like high security, business process optimization, cloud services, completely managed infrastructure, etc.

Zetta

Zetta is an API-based platform that makes use of Node.js. It is a complete toolkit employed for the creation of HTTP APIs for devices. This platform integrates REST APIs, and WebSockets for developing data-intensive applications. The prominent features that Zetta offers are mentioned below:

  • It runs on the cloud, a PC, and some limited development boards.

  • Converts any device to an API
  • Allows IoT developers to assemble device, cloud, and smartphone apps in one place.
  • It helps control sensors, controllers, actuators, etc., by featuring an easy interface and the necessary programming language.


Amazon Web Services (AWS)

Amazon Web Services, or AWS, is another renowned IoT app development platform. It is an exclusive framework platform that requires fewer efforts in the cloud. IoT app developers find this platform highly versatile and adaptable. Also, it is a cost-efficient platform, one of the favorite choices of a host of global-level business enterprises.

Besides, the IoT Device Management of AWS supports easy connection and expansion of the devices. Also, the administration ensures the safe and flexible execution of the results. These include monitoring, refreshing, and investigating the usability of the device.

SAP

This app development platform helps in the remote monitoring and management of all the devices related to your IoT project. These remote devices, like sensors, actuators, etc., can be connected directly or with a cloud application. It comes with a robust analytical ability that helps to sort out, prepare, and pay attention to the data collected from IoT devices such as sensors, meters, controllers, etc. With its latest updates, SAP enables using the IoT data for creating and combining AI applications.

Salesforce IoT

Salesforce IoT is a US-based platform. It is also a highly adaptable IoT application development platform and aims at opening IoT data for all users. This platform helps one to develop customizable IoT App Development Solutions connected to any gadget and represent its data for additional usage. Also, Salesforce's “client first” approach is why this platform is popular and stands out from its competitors.

Additional IoT Development Platforms

  • Arduino: It is an open-source prototyping platform and is a great option for both- IoT software and hardware development
  • HP Enterprise Universal: This is a highly scalable, versatile, and modular IoT application development platform that offers secure monetization, precise data assessment, cross-vertical operations, etc.
  • Oracle IoT: This platform is known in different areas like enterprise software, cloud computing, database management, etc., for IoT solutions
  • Kaa: It is a highly expandable and flexible IoT app development platform with features like data visualization, configuration management, data processing, etc.
  • Particle.io: This is a comprehensive platform that offers IoT Rules Engineer, Device Cloud, Device OS, etc.
  • ThingsBoard: It helps in device management, data processing, project visualization, etc., and ensures minimum time-to-market for the projects. Innumerable devices can be connected and measured with IoT protocols like MQTT, HTTP, etc.
